Abstract
The invention discloses a copper filtering device and method for improving a situation that copper residues block holes. The copper filtering device comprises a copper transforming vat, wherein a material transferring pipe is arranged at the bottom of the copper transforming vat; a discharge pipe is connected to the material transferring pipe, and an inlet end of the discharge pipe is connected to the bottom of the inner side of the copper transforming vat; four brackets which are in pairwise parallel are erected on the upper side of the copper transforming vat and are arranged close to the edges of the copper transforming vat; a filter bag is fixed on the brackets, and is positioned on the upper side of an input end of the discharge pipe; a feed pipe is arranged on the upper side of the copper transforming vat, an outlet end of the feed pipe is connected to the inner part of the copper transforming vat, and the outlet end of the feed pipe is arranged on the upper side of the filter bag. According to the copper filtering device and method disclosed by the invention, after the filtering device is used, the proportion of the defect rate of copper granules and the defect rate that the copper residues block the holes of products are obviously reduced from 15% to 3%, the condemnation rates of the copper granules and the copper residues of the products are reduced by 1%, the qualified rate of the products is increased, the product quality is guaranteed, and the manufacturing efficiency of PCBs is improved.

Background technology
Described electroless copper plating is a kind of autocatalysis redox reaction, can deposit on non-conductive matrix.The object of heavy copper is the copper utilizing chemical principle to deposit one deck 0.3um-0.5um on hole wall, makes the hole wall of insulation originally have electroconductibility, is convenient to carrying out smoothly of follow-up panel plating and graphic plating, thus completes the electrical intercommunication between PCB circuit network.
